A Botched Escape was a virtual representation of one of Edward Kenway's genetic memories, relived by a research analyst at Abstergo Entertainment through the Animus.[1]

Description[edit | edit source]

Edward opened a pigeon coop and accepted a contract from the Assassins.

Dialogue[edit | edit source]

Edward approached the criminals' location.

  • Guard: (Where is your cohort? Hand over the murderer now! I won't ask so nicely again! Speak or lose your tongue entirely. Bring me the killer! Or shall I take you to the Governor's prisons? Is that what you want?)

One of the criminals, hiding in a bush, attempted to flee the scene.

  • Guard: (The killer is fleeing!)
  • Criminal: The devil scratch your eyes out!
  • Guard: (Stop him!)

Edward killed the fleeing criminal and escaped the area.

Outcome[edit | edit source]

Edward completed the contract and received his payment.
